Output 00682326044ae8653e808dcb150014b5fadf428b322121a226a1deb4f900a691: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b42b441aa4a5dc5a16b5f3cf0e2e697b7841da04 OP_EQUAL
address
3J7fPFSbAZ1W94aDDa3YkvbPPLMYdpRrfY
transaction
00682326044ae8653e808dcb150014b5fadf428b322121a226a1deb4f900a691
spent
true